Seroprevalence and associated risk factors of dromedary camel (Camelus dromedaries) Toxoplasma gondii in selected districts of Borana zone, Oromia, Ethiopia (short communication)

Background
Toxoplasmosis in camels is an important zoonotic infection with considerable economic and public health impacts, particularly in the pastoral regions of Ethiopia.
Methods
A cross-sectional study was conducted in selected districts of the Borana zone, Southern Oromia of Ethiopia, to estimate the
Toxoplasma gondii
seroprevalence infection and associated risk factors in camels. Accordingly, 352 camel blood samples were randomly collected. Then, the sera were separated from the blood and analyzed using a latex agglutination test.
Results
According to this study, the seroprevalence of camel
T. gondii
in the study districts using the latex agglutination test was 7.9%. The current study revealed that the
T. gondii
seroprevalence was relatively higher in the Miyo (9.1%) district. The males (8.9%), the adult age group (5.8%), and the poor-condition camels (21.0%) had higher seroprevalence. There was a statistically significant association between the body condition and the seroprevalence of camel
T. gondii
(
p
= 0.016). However, no statistically significant difference was noted between the seroprevalence of camel
T. gondii
and the peasant association, districts, age, and sex.
Conclusion
This study revealed a significant prevalence of
Toxoplasma gondii
infection in camels, posing a potential public health risk in the study area. To effectively control the disease and minimize its impact on both animal and human health, it is important to raise public awareness, implement practical biosecurity measures, and conduct further comprehensive studies.
